Transaction 0523cf8324e99b3e7351669940d3e943149563579d0e781e65094f5801641ebc

2 Input
2 Outputs
  • 0523cf8324e99b3e7351669940d3e943149563579d0e781e65094f5801641ebc:0
  • value  1398744
    address  2NAi3pTZtoBHegMC8BWVeUXSeBdoYu6DxBk
  • 0523cf8324e99b3e7351669940d3e943149563579d0e781e65094f5801641ebc:1
  • value  1000000
    address  2NAHuhNqEhDo1fJsYZ3WRULDZrbHcUZwYVJ